1. 本际云推荐 - 专业推荐VPS、服务器,IDC点评首页
  2. 云主机运维
  3. VPS运维

OpenWrt下安装Nginx,打造高效Web服务器(附:安装教程)

OpenWrt下安装Nginx,打造高效Web服务器(附:安装教程)

OpenWrt是什么?

OpenWrt是一个用于嵌入式设备的操作系统,通常用于路由器和类似设备中。它是一个基于Linux的发行版,具有丰富的功能和强大的定制性,使得用户可以根据自己的需要轻松地为设备安装各种程序。

Nginx是什么?

Nginx是一个高性能的Web服务器和反向代理服务器。它设计灵活,可靠,可扩展,能够处理高流量的Web网站。Nginx通常被用来代替传统的Apache服务器,因为它能更好地处理大量静态内容和高并发请求。

为什么要在OpenWrt上安装Nginx?

在OpenWrt上安装Nginx可以帮助您构建一个高效、安全的Web服务器,并为您的路由器或设备提供更多的功能和定制选项。Nginx可以作为反向代理服务器,可以缓存静态内容,还可以提供负载平衡功能,这些都有助于提高Web应用程序的性能和安全性。

如何在OpenWrt上安装Nginx?

安装Nginx通常需要在OpenWrt上使用opkg软件包管理器,这是一种方便、简单的方式。首先,您需要确保路由器或设备已连接到互联网,并启用SSH远程连接。接下来,您可以通过以下步骤来安装Nginx:

1. 连接到OpenWrt设备的SSH终端。

2. 运行以下命令来刷新软件包列表:

“`
opkg update
“`

3. 运行以下命令来安装Nginx:

“`
opkg install nginx
“`

4. 运行以下命令来启动Nginx服务:

“`
/etc/init.d/nginx start
“`

5. 完成后,您可以通过浏览器访问OpenWrt设备的IP地址,来测试Nginx是否已成功安装。如果一切正常,您将看到Nginx的欢迎页面。

优化Nginx性能

Nginx已经是一个高性能的Web服务器,但是您可以使用一些技巧来进一步优化它的性能。以下是一些建议:

1. 启用gzip压缩:在Nginx中启用gzip压缩可以减少传输量,提高页面加载速度。

2. 启用缓存:Nginx可以缓存静态文件,这可以帮助减少对后端Web服务器的请求,并提高响应速度。

3. 启用负载均衡:如果您需要对后端服务器进行负载均衡,Nginx可以提供这个功能。

结论

在OpenWrt上安装Nginx是一个有用的操作,它可以帮助您创建一个高效的Web服务器,并提供许多定制选项。通过使用一些优化技巧,您可以更进一步地提高Nginx的性能。

原创文章,作者:本际云,如若转载,请注明出处:https://www.benjiyun.com/yunzhujiyunwei/vps-yunwei/5498.html